Seattle Police are looking for a gunman after a man was shot in Beacon Hill earlier this afternoon.

According to SPD spokesman Jeff Kappel, at about 3:30 pm, police received several calls about gunfire in the 5500 Block of South Avon street. Officers spotted a maroon sedan fleeing the scene and received reports about a man running through the neighborhood with a gun.

Nearby Rainier View Elementary was locked down following the shooting.
